Before Opening Night

This Argentinian dramedy gives us elements of Woody Allen’s nervous comedy and Cassavetes’ melodramatic roller coaster in a storm of egos that takes place on one decisive weekend in the lives of Juana, a popular actress about to star in an important theater production, and her husband Roman, a director suffering from writer’s block. The couple’s daughter, Lila, serves as a mirror reflecting her parents’ frustrations and joys. The long takes, atmospheric music, and stellar performances, give a poignant, sometimes hilarious portrayal of a family as they attempt to negotiate their egos with their marriage and artistic lives.
